Genuity Science Provides Free Genomic Sequencing to Scientists Participating in COVID-19 Research

Genuity Science announced today that it is supporting scientists in Ireland who are participating in global research efforts into COVID-19 coronavirus which has so far killed over 200,000 people across the world.

Genuity, with support from Illumina Cambridge Ltd, will assist research institutions by sequencing genomes free of charge from study participants infected with coronavirus across Ireland.

This support will be provided to researchers working to identify protective and risk-bearing genetic factors for COVID-19 and who are sharing their consented anonymized datasets with other authorized researchers through EMBL’s European Bioinformatics Institute (EMBL-EBI) European Genome-phenome Archive (EGA) database. The Clinical Research Facility at St James’s Hospital, which is collaborating with researchers in Trinity College Dublin (TCD), is among the initial research facilities participating in these international efforts.

The EGA is a permanent archive that promotes the distribution and sharing of genetic and phenotypic data for specific uses approved by the researchers contributing the data, but not fully open, public distribution.  Authorized access to the data will be managed by the EGA and in this way, Ireland will join the global effort to understand the clinical correlations of COVID-19. No samples or datasets are retained by Genuity Science.

Paula Dowdy, Senior Vice President & General Manager, EMEA, Illumina, said: “Genome sequencing has been able to help fight the coronavirus pandemic in many ways including development of the PCR test, revealing targets for vaccine and antiviral development and for surveillance to drive public health measures. It’s also key to help identify the genetic factors that underpin why some people fare so badly from the infection while others do not, just as researchers in Ireland will do now, because this will contribute to the development of urgently needed treatments for the disease.”
